Abe’s group is also heading up the 6th Annual Fast & Vigil to ABOLISH THE DEATH PENALTY June 29 -July 2 or as it is better known, “Starvin’ for Justice 2002.” Activists all over the world will fast in solidarity with those serving time on death row. If your group would like to sponsor this event see www.abolition.org/sponsors.html. We also wish Abe luck in court on June 28 for his arrest. He is one of the Supreme Court Seven who unfurled a banner on the steps of the Court in Washington D.C. to mark the January 17 shooting execution of Gary Gilmore.
